List four common signs or behaviors that may indicate the development of an eating disorder.
andrey2020 [161]

Answer:

1. sudden and extreme weight loss or gain

2. amenorrhea

3. scabs or redness on knuckles

4. skipping meals

5. body dysmorphia

6. obsession with working out

Explanation:

1. bingeing can cause weight gain, and anorexia weight loss

2. not getting proper nutrients or over working out can cause amenorrhea

3. knuckles may rub against teeth during purging, causing minor injury

4. ppl with eating disorders often skip meals to cut out the calories and lose weight

5. they feel as if their body is never good enough

6. working out more than needed to burn calories
